520    Laila desperately wants to become a mother, but each of 
       her previous pregnancies has ended in heartbreak. This 
       time has to be different, so she turns to the Melancons, 
       an old and powerful Harlem family known for their caul, a 
       precious layer of skin that is the secret source of their 
       healing power. When a deal for Laila to acquire a piece of
       caul falls through, she is heartbroken, but when the child
       is stillborn, she is overcome with grief and rage. What 
       she doesn't know is that a baby will soon be delivered in 
       her family--by her niece, Amara, an ambitious college 
       student--and delivered to the Melancons to raise as one of
       their own. Hallow is special: she's born with a caul, and 
       their matriarch, Maman, predicts the girl will restore the
       family's prosperity. Growing up, Hallow feels that 
       something in her life is not right. When mother and 
       daughter cross paths, Hallow will be forced to decide 
       where she truly belongs.
